Transaction 40f3c7c26d64ea419cbb5cc0be6346290fcab66e8ed4a9461ed18521e2b84807
1 Input
1 Output
-
40f3c7c26d64ea419cbb5cc0be6346290fcab66e8ed4a9461ed18521e2b84807:0
- value
- 2513205
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b57e208974f4d35010634b84b3511429a338ed35 OP_EQUAL
- address
- 3JEfKjG2nPHGwYae2sX8MsCFJqQ5jChDvD